Abstract

PURPOSE:To obtain a space parking area excellent in space efficiency by forming fixed floors having a plurality of parking days, to be multi-floors, to provide the center, with an ascending or descending equipment provide with a vehicle loading base rotatable around a vertical shaft, and by housing and shifting vehicles between the parking days. CONSTITUTION:A space parking equipment 1 is composed of the fixed floors 3 of steel frame construction, and an ascending or descending equipment 7 for shifting vehicles 5 from the floors 3, and is set on cylindrical ground 2 constructed under the ground. Then, the respective floors 3 are formed to be regular polygons. Besides, the ascending or descending equipment 7 provided with pallets 16 rotatable around a vertical shaft is formed with guide rails 10, a lifter frame 11, a driving gear 12, a cage 13, and sliding forks 14, 15, and is set on the center of the vertical shaft 8 of the foundation 2, and with the center of the equipment 7, a plurality of radial parking bays are arranged. As a result, with the ascending or descending equipment 7, the vehicles 5 are shifted on the arbitrary floors 3, and the pallets 16 are rotated at the arbitrary positions of the parking bays arranged radially, and the vehicles 5 can be housed.

Description of the Related Art In order to allow a large number of vehicles to be parked in a limited space, a parking bay is provided and the vehicles are loaded on an elevating device toward any one of a plurality of floors. Multi-storey parking equipment that is configured to be transported by a vehicle is well known. In the case of parking equipment of the type that transports vehicles to multiple parking floors with such a lifting device,
The layout of parking bays on each floor is an issue. That is, when a plurality of parking bays are arranged in parallel or in series, a running path for moving between the lifting device and each parking bay is required for each floor, so that the effective parking area is reduced. Therefore, each parking floor is composed of a circular rotary stage, an elevating device is installed in the center of the stage, and by rotating the stage, the parking bays arranged radially are aligned with the entrances and exits of the elevating device. Equipment is proposed.

According to this, although the space efficiency is excellent, there is a drawback that the facility is large because each floor is composed of a rotary table and the facility cost is extremely high.

1 and 2 show a multistory parking facility constructed according to the present invention. This multilevel parking facility 1
Are installed inside a cylindrical foundation 2 constructed underground, and have fixed floors 3 of multiple floors that are layered by a steel frame structure, and a vehicle 5 that has entered from a vehicle entrance 4 provided on the ground. Is transferred to a fixed floor 3 of an arbitrary floor, and an elevating device 7 for taking out a parked vehicle and transferring it to a vehicle exit 6 provided on the ground.

Each fixed floor 3 has a regular polygonal shape (a regular octagon in this embodiment), and a vertical shaft 8 is provided at the center of the vertical shaft 8 to which the lifting device 7 can move vertically. 8
Eight parking bays 9 are arranged in a radial pattern centering around.

The elevating device 7 is a lifter frame 11 that moves up and down by being guided by a guide rail 10 provided along an inner peripheral side of columns that support each fixed floor 3, and a swing drive device. The cage 13 is rotatably suspended from the lifter frame 11 via 12, and the sliding forks 14 and 15 are provided on the bottom of the cage 13 in two stages, upper and lower.

The lifter frame 11 has the same structure as a normal elevator device that is hung by a wire rope and hoisted by an electric winch.
By inputting the selected floor with a push button or the like, it is possible to automatically move to a desired fixed floor.

The cage 13 is index-controlled similarly to a turntable installed in a general parking lot, and when a parking bay at a desired position is selected and input by a push button or the like, the cage 13 automatically rotates to open or close a vehicle entrance. It is designed to fit the parking bay.

2 upper and lower sliding forks 14
The loading section 15 is adapted to be able to extend and contract on a horizontal plane, and the upper section 14 handles the pallet 16 loaded with the vehicle 5 and connects the vehicle entrance 4 and each parking bay 9 and the cage 13. Transfer of vehicle 5 between
5 handles empty pallets.

Next, the operation of the device of the present invention will be described.

First, the vehicle 5 is placed on the pallet 16 which is previously placed at the vehicle entrance 4. Then, the upper sliding fork 14 is extended to the lower surface of the pallet 16 and the lifter frame 11 is slightly raised to lift the pallet 16 together with the vehicle 5 from the floor surface of the vehicle entrance 4.
Then, the sliding fork 14 is contracted to take the vehicle 5 into the cage 13.

The position of the empty parking bay is determined by a command from the CPU or the like, and the lifting device 7 and the turning drive device 12 are operated to move the cage 13 toward the target parking bay on the target fixed floor. When it was confirmed that the entrance of the cage 13 was opposed to the empty parking bay, the upper sliding fork 14 was extended and the pallet 16 was moved to the vehicle 5.
Insert it into the parking bay. And lifter frame 1
1 is slightly lowered to land the pallet 16 on the fixed floor, and then the sliding fork 14 is contracted.

On the other hand, when the exit command is input, the cage 13 is moved toward the designated parking bay on the designated floor, the sliding fork 14 at the upper stage is extended, and the pallet 16 is scooped up together with the vehicle 5. Then, the vehicle 5 is taken into the cage 13 in the same manner as described above. When the cage 13 is moved to the vehicle exit 6, the upper sliding fork 14 is extended to move the vehicle 5 to the vehicle exit 6.
Down.

On the other hand, since the pallet 16 at the vehicle entrance 4 has been used for the previous warehousing, if the warehousing command is input in this state, the sliding fork 1 at the lower stage will be used.
The pallet 16 on the vehicle 5 is inserted into the entrance 4 and the vehicle 5 is loaded into the pallet 16, and the vehicle 5 is transferred to the empty parking bay using the sliding fork 14 on the upper stage. As a result, the spare pallet disappears, so the empty pallet at the vehicle exit 6 is loaded on the lower sliding fork 15 during standby operation. Needless to say, when warehousing or warehousing continues, empty pallets are handled in parallel with vehicle warehousing and unloading.

As described above, according to the present invention, the vehicle loading cage of the elevating device is rotated to align the doorway with the parking bay of each fixed floor, so that the parking floor can be fixed. . Therefore, the equipment cost can be kept relatively low.
